The delay in you period last time was due to
hormonal changes by
ovarian cyst.The cyst is managed by-
- Watchful observation. Many a times cyst resolves on it's own over few months. So it is observed at periodic interval for reduction in size.
- If it does not resolve after several months, medical treatment is given by oral contraceptives - the cyst resolves with this many a times,
- If the cyst does not resolve with
oral pills also/ gets bigger in size/ gets complex-- surgery is is done.
* In your case, the cyst being recently detected/ it had shown symptom only once till now ( delayed period)/ it is medium sized.. Mostly you will be offered oral contraceptives which help in it's resolution while periodic sonographic check up is kept.
* Interference with
fertility by ovarian cyst is seen only if cyst is associated with
PCOD / Endometriomas. They need treatment to conceive.
- But from your description/ USG report, your cyst seems to be functional-which does not interfere with conception.
